What does transecting mean?
Transecting is a verb that means to cut or divide something, typically in a straight line, especially in order to study or analyze it. It is commonly used in biology and geology to study the structure and composition of materials. The word can be used in various contexts, including research and analysis. Transecting can be used to study the geological history of rock formations or to analyze the structure of cells.
